Go for it! It's a good piece of equipment. Although below the 5 series from canon, as product placement, this flash makes a great accessory to a 350d. Besides, compared to a 580, the price is very attractive, and there are plenty of features as well. Being a dedicated flash unit will help you use many auto exposure controls
